Output ae64fe882e78252683abf09839ec58a6679d10c1aa91ea7bc14a91050f0c5c66:1

value
57291409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6890dbc6634928b3b00adbdd93498f9cc0e1a88 OP_EQUAL
address
3GsaH3RSfCrntnZqY8xgSUATG7svpqwKBp
transaction
ae64fe882e78252683abf09839ec58a6679d10c1aa91ea7bc14a91050f0c5c66
confirmations
343170
spent
true